During the inspections of Unit 1 steam generator tube sleeves during the Winter 1996 refueling outage, indications were observed which prompted removal of sleeved tubes

)

in order to perform metallurgical examinations to determine the implications of these l

indications. We submitted a letter dated February 28,1996 outlining our understanding of those indications as known at that time. In the letter we committed to providing the results of the metallurgical analysis and our conclusions for NRC review and concurrence within 90 days of startup. We have submitted the vendor's metallurgical i

analysis (by letter dated May 3,1996) and made an oral presentation of our conclusions at the White Flint NRC offices on May 9,1996.

As a result of information learned during the metailurgical examinations, the ultrasonic examination data was reanalyzed for some sleeved tubes. This resulted in different conclusions for three in-service tubes than originally reached. Since reporting these results via the 1-hour reporting requirements of 10 CFR 50.72 on May 28,1996 we have been discussing these revised conclusions with NRC staff.

This new data needs to be considered before we reach our final conclusions and make the submittal committed to by the February 28,1996 letter (this submittal would be due June 3). In discussion with NRC staff on May 30,1996 we determined that it is appropriate to delay this submittal. We have decided that we should be able to make the submittal by the date that the Licensee Event Report per the reporting requirements of 10 CFR 50.73 is due (June 27,1996).
